Where does Sri Lanka's energy come from?

Sri Lanka’s primary energy supply mainly comes from oil and coal. Almost 40% of Sri Lanka’s electricity came from hydropower in 2017 but coal’s shares in power generation has been increasing since 2010 1. The Sri Lankan government has set a goal of achieving 70 percent renewable energy generation by 2030 and becoming carbon neutral by 2050.

Micro Inverters

A small micro inverter with a simple yet functional design, showing its connection points for individual solar panels.

Micro inverters offer a unique advantage in solar power systems. Unlike traditional string inverters, each micro inverter is connected to a single solar panel, allowing for individual panel optimization. This means that even if one panel is shaded or has a lower performance due to some reason, it won't affect the overall output of the entire system. They are easy to install, highly efficient in converting DC to AC power, and provide better flexibility in system design, making them suitable for both residential and small commercial solar installations.

Looking island wide to overcome Sri Lankaʼs energy crisis …

Sri Lanka is an island nation which, until 1995, met up to 95% of the country''s electricity demand through hydropower generation [1].The 1996 major power crisis, due to prolonged droughts and increasing electricity demand, led to the island''s longest power cut, and resulted in the importing of fossil fuels to ensure the security of energy supply in the country.
